Transaction 63b414f6bf03eb66055a59ffb257e2dc5892c6137a99f621850a21087ece1e16

22 Input
2 Outputs
  • 63b414f6bf03eb66055a59ffb257e2dc5892c6137a99f621850a21087ece1e16:0
  • value  1675139776
    address  14cQRmViAzVKa277gZznByGZtnrVPQc8Lr
  • 63b414f6bf03eb66055a59ffb257e2dc5892c6137a99f621850a21087ece1e16:1
  • value  115987444
    address  3MjHodxQ6XKKfca2io7G5JZWqztp6Th9sq